In Nemesis, Philip Roth tells a shocking story that reminds us of Greek tragedies with what it says about human existence. In the summer of 1944, while the polio epidemic was turning the lives of Newark residents, but especially children, into hell, young physical education teacher Bucky Cantor, who was not drafted into the army because his eyesight was not good enough, was responsible for the garden of a school in the Jewish quarter of the city and tried to protect the children playing there from the disease. Bucky, who always keeps his girlfriend Marcia, who works in a summer camp far from the city and the epidemic, in his mind as a dream of happiness, is unaware that when he rushes to achieve this dream as soon as possible, he has made a choice that will change his whole life.

Nemesis, youthful excitement. , an unforgettable novel about the fear of death, responsibility and faith.
